- 100% Cinsault
- Sourced from 4 granite vineyards in Guarilihue Alto
- Hand harvested
- 100% whole cluster fermentation with indigenous yeast in oak tanks at low temperatures for 15 days
- 12 days of maceration
- Aged for 1 year in concrete and large oak casks

"The 2022 Imaginador collects the fruit that doesn't go into the five single-vineyard bottlings and presents them with the clarity and precision many producers strive for in their top cuvées. It leads with a spice-driven nose, adding flourishes of dried flowers and smoke with time. The palate embodies the weightlessly saturated profile that defines the entire portfolio, concluding with ultra-refined tannins and stony persistence. This is a superb introduction to a world-class set of wines."

"The 2021 Imaginador was produced with Cinsault from five vineyards on granite soils in Guarilihue. It fermented with 100% full clusters and indigenous yeasts at low temperatures for 15 days, with 12 days of maceration, and matured in oak and concrete vats for 11 months. The first thing that came to my mind when I put my nose in the glass was Bruja de Rozas!, the entry-level wine from Comando G! It's a blend of the leftovers from the other Cinsault wines, perfumed, floral, aromatic, expressive, where Parra looks for finesse (and he got it!). They are all pale, there's no extraction, no pigeage, no remontage, only the cap gets wet, and the result is stunning. The palate is light to medium-bodied, the tannins are super fine and the wine is ethereal, elegant, tasty and long, clean and pure. 18,000 bottles produced. It was bottled in February 2022."

"Pedro Parra crafts this wine from grapes sourced from five granite vineyards in Chile's Itata Valley that range from 45 to 88 years old. It showcases the potential of old vine Cinsault, offering a perfumed nose of blood orange soda, stewed strawberries, and herbs. Juicy and tangy citrus and berry flavors are held together by bright acidity and chalky tannins on the palate."
